> > Now this simple question: Is there a serious objection in using
> > eieio to reimplement the style system ? I personally greatly
> > appreciate developing such a system in a object oriented way but
> > if you estimate that eieio is not stable enough or to
> > complicated or whatever I know how to simulate object oriented
> > programming in raw lisp ! I have done it many times before
> > discovering eieio !
>
> We would not want to have a dependency on an external package, in
> particular when it is not copyright-assigned to the FSF. As
> far as I
I thought that cedet was copyright-assigned to fs but I might
have make a mistake !
> can tell, eieio is part of CEDET, and Eric Ludlam was sympathetic to
> having it made part of Emacs and this may well happen in the time frame
> of a year or so. But we are not there yet, and AUCTeX should
> for some
So it is not completely forbidden to think about an eieio
implementation of the style system which may become
acceptable in a few months ...
> time also continue to work with Emacs 21 and XEmacs (which has some
> version of CEDET in its package system).
>
> So at the current point of time, I would prefer not having this
> dependency.
OK clear ! But I don't know if I will be courageous enough to
write a reimplementation of the style system without
eieio. If you tell me in few months that eieio is definitely
not acceptable I'll probably try to convert my code.
